Oil india Limited (OIL), a Maharatna Public Sector Undertaking (PSU) under the Ministry of Petroleum, has announced a significant discovery of natural gas in the Andaman Shallow Offshore Block. The discovery marks an important milestone for India’s energy exploration, potentially boosting the country’s domestic natural gas reserves and production capabilities.

Key Highlights:

· Discovery Location: The natural gas was found in the Andaman Shallow Offshore Block, an area that has been under exploration for the last few years.

· Impact on Energy Security: This discovery comes at a time when india is aiming to reduce its dependence on imported oil and gas. The finding could significantly contribute to the country’s domestic energy security and help meet the growing demand for cleaner fuel options.

· Exploration Efforts: oil has been actively working on deepwater exploration to tap into untapped reserves in offshore regions. The discovery is expected to boost OIL’s offshore exploration portfolio and lead to the development of new gas fields.

What This Means for India:

1. Boost to Domestic Energy Supply: With energy demand surging, especially in the power and industrial sectors, domestic natural gas production is key. This discovery can help reduce imports and provide a steady supply of gas to meet growing demand.

2. Environmental Benefits: Natural gas is considered a cleaner energy source compared to coal and oil, and its increased availability will support India’s climate goals by reducing carbon emissions.

3. Economic Growth: The new discovery can create new job opportunities and foster economic growth in the region. It could also attract further investment in offshore exploration technologies.

The Road Ahead:

While this is an exciting development for India’s energy sector, oil and other industry stakeholders will need to ensure that the resources are extracted efficiently and sustainably. This includes the necessary infrastructure, environmental assessments, and regulatory approvals for commercial production.

With this discovery, oil india Limited continues to play a critical role in expanding India’s energy capacity and achieving the country’s long-term energy goals.
